#bcd1c1 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#bcd1c1 is composed of 73.7% red, 82% green and 75.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 10% cyan, 0% magenta, 7.7% yellow and 18% black. It has a hue angle of 134.3 degrees, a saturation of 18.6% and a lightness of 77.8%. #bcd1c1 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#79a383.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#bcd1c1 color description : Grayish lime green.
#bcd1c1 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#bcd1c1 has RGB values of R:188, G:209, B:193 and CMYK values of C:0.1, M:0, Y:0.08,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12374465.

Shades and Tints of #bcd1c1
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#020302 is the darkest color, while #f6f9f7 is the lightest one.
